Milford Center-area historical tornado activity is slightly above Ohio state average. It is 50% greater than the overall U.S. average. On 4/3/1974, a category 5 (max. wind speeds 261-318 mph) tornado 21.2 miles away from the Milford Center village center killed 36 people and injured 1150 people and caused between $50,000,000 and $500,000,000 in damages. On 11/10/2002, a category 3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 14.2 miles away from the village center injured 2 people and caused $530,000 in damages.
